Robotic camera to produce sports and reality

Latin America. The AW-HR140 is a new robotic model of PTZ (Pan-Tilt-Zoom) camera with Full HD video quality from Panasonic, designed with a robust IP65 grade protective housing, which makes it resistant to water, extreme cold and heat, and which makes it an ideal equipment for outdoor television productions. 

The camera represents an excellent solution to work outdoors without exposing the integrity of a cameraman, since due to its flexibility of assembly it can be installed in the upper part of a sports stadium, on the walls and roofs of buildings or in any outdoor space. 

It is equipped with the same digital signal processor (DSP) and 3MOS Full HD sensors present in the AW-HE130 model, but with the inclusion of a motorized lens with optical zoom, as well as a Dynamic Image Stabilization System (D.I.S.S.) that is responsible for counteracting the movements and vibrations of the environment to maintain an image always sharp and in focus. The stabilizer system will be very useful when the camera is installed in a sports stadium because, even if the public makes the building shudder, the AW-HR140 will soften the movement generated by the enthusiastic fans.

The camera's fog reduction technology offers optimal image reproduction by automatically modifying brightness, contrast and lighting levels according to weather conditions. And if a dense fog turns into rain, snow or hail, the cleaning pen, similar to that of the windshield of a car, is responsible for removing the excess water from the camera lens. This function will be fundamental in the image quality for the production of weather reports, air quality or vehicular traffic conditions in a large city.

Weather resistant, the AW-HR140 withstands wind pressure at speeds of up to 50 m/s. In addition, the aluminium parts have coatings that are resistant to salting, overheating and freezing, even in temperatures down to -15°C, without suffering any damage to internal or external components.

The camera supports multiple video output formats, such as 1080/50p, 1080/50i, 1080/25p, and 720/50p, among others.
